Rostselmash will present its most powerful tractor, the Rostselmash 3580 model, for the first time at the "Agrosalon 2026" exhibition from October 6 to 9. The new product opens the 3000 series, which will include machines with a power of 440 to 580 hp. They are designed for farms with an arable land area of 2000 hectares or more.
The key feature of the model is Russia's first 16/4 automatic transmission developed by Rostselmash in cooperation with Bauman Moscow State Technical University. The PowerShift automatic transmission allows shifting gears under load without interrupting the power flow. The tractor is equipped with a domestic 13-liter KamAZ diesel engine.
The hydraulic system's performance reaches 450 l/min, with six electro-hydraulic sections provided. The fuel tank capacity is 1500 liters. The tractor cabin is two-seater with improved ergonomics and support for the "Agrotronic" digital system.
Currently, two prototypes of the tractor have been manufactured and are undergoing field tests in the Rostov region. The pilot industrial batch is planned for release in 2027–2028, with serial production expected from 2029.
